Key Concepts and Overview

Age verification is a standard practice in the online gambling industry. It involves confirming the identity and age of a player before they can access certain features, such as making deposits or placing bets. This process is not only a legal requirement in many jurisdictions but also a measure to ensure that minors are not exposed to gambling activities. In Iceland, the legal gambling age is 18, and casinos must adhere to this regulation to operate legally.

Main Features and Details

The age verification process typically involves several key components. First, players are required to provide personal information, such as their name, date of birth, and address. This information is then cross-checked against official databases to confirm its accuracy. Many casinos also request identification documents, such as a passport or driver’s license, to further validate the player’s age.

  • Data Collection: Players must submit their personal details for verification.
  • Document Verification: Casinos may require official identification to confirm age.
  • Database Checks: Information is cross-referenced with government databases.

This thorough approach ensures that casinos comply with legal standards and maintain a safe gambling environment for all players.

Advantages and Disadvantages

There are several advantages to the age verification process:

  • Legal Compliance: Ensures that casinos operate within the law.
  • Player Protection: Safeguards minors from gambling.
  • Trust Building: Establishes a trustworthy relationship between players and casinos.

However, there are also some disadvantages:

  • Privacy Concerns: Players may feel uneasy about sharing personal information.
  • Delays in Access: The verification process can take time, delaying gameplay.
